Abstract
In article studying of methods of application of selective coding on methodology of the Grounded theory as forms of high-quality research in the sociology, begun in previous articles (“ONS”, 2012, № 1; 2014, № 1) proceeds. The methodology is applied to studying of representations of youth of St. Petersburg about the international and foreign policy relations. Categories, actions and the processes defining these representations, first of all the category “passive friendliness” are considered.
